需要有关恢复sql 2005数据库的建议

时间:2010-09-17 14:54:08

标签: sql database-restore database-backups

我们的目标是从我们的实时环境中恢复测试环境,基本上我们就是这样 我想简单地备份我们当前的实时数据库,然后恢复它们 在我们的测试服务器中。

然而......我们没有足够的空间来移动备份,我们的数据库之一 是50 GB,我们只有大约20 GB免费(备份是40 GB未压缩) 我们考虑删除该数据库以便为备份腾出空间,但我假设当它恢复它时,它将运行我们的空间。

我也在想我们可以分离/附加数据库文件,但我假设这样 这意味着我们必须关闭我们的实时数据库(我们不想这样做)。

另一种选择是从网络驱动器恢复,因此只需将恢复设置为\ severname \ X $ \ RestoreFolder
但是,如果我们这样做,有什么事情我应该注意吗?

我想提前感谢大家的建议。

2 个答案:

答案 0 :(得分:0)

当你说数据库是50 GB时,那只是MDF文件吗?或者LDF文件是否占50 GB的很大一部分?您是否需要测试机器上的所有日志信息?

说实话,我很想买一个新的硬盘并把它放在测试服务器上。即使是最便宜的,也应该有足够的空间来存放数据库的多个测试副本。

答案 1 :(得分:0)

升级您的硬件。即使是开发/测试机器也应该有足够的空间来备份/恢复您正在使用的目录。

相关问题